def popup(parent: Union[int, str], mousebutton: int = internal_dpg.mvMouseButton_Right, modal: bool = False, tag: Union[int, str] = 0, min_size: Union[List[int], Tuple[int, ...]] = [100, 100], max_size: Union[List[int], Tuple[int, ...]] = [30000, 30000], no_move: bool = False, no_background: bool = False) -> int: """A window that will be displayed when a parent item is hovered and the corresponding mouse button has been clicked. By default a popup will shrink fit the items it contains. This is useful for context windows, and simple modal window popups. When popups are used a modal they have more avaliable settings (i.e. title, resize, width, height) These can be set by using configure item. This is a light wrapper over window. For more control over a modal|popup window use a normal window with the modal|popup keyword and set the item handler and mouse events manually. Args: parent: The UI item that will need to be hovered. **mousebutton: The mouse button that will trigger the window to popup. **modal: Will force the user to interact with the popup. **min_size: New in 1.4. Minimum window size. **max_size: New in 1.4. Maximum window size. **no_move: New in 1.4. Prevents the window from moving based on user input. **no_background: New in 1.4. Sets Background and border alpha to transparent. Returns: item's uuid """ try: if tag == 0: _internal_popup_id = internal_dpg.generate_uuid() else: _internal_popup_id = tag _handler_reg_id = internal_dpg.add_item_handler_registry() internal_dpg.add_item_clicked_handler( mousebutton, parent=internal_dpg.last_item(), callback=lambda: internal_dpg.configure_item(_internal_popup_id, show=True)) internal_dpg.bind_item_handler_registry(parent, _handler_reg_id) if modal: internal_dpg.add_window(modal=True, show=False, tag=_internal_popup_id, autosize=True, min_size=min_size, max_size=max_size, no_move=no_move, no_background=no_background) else: internal_dpg.add_window(popup=True, show=False, tag=_internal_popup_id, autosize=True, min_size=min_size, max_size=max_size, no_move=no_move, no_background=no_background) internal_dpg.push_container_stack(internal_dpg.last_container()) yield _internal_popup_id finally: internal_dpg.pop_container_stack()
